Description We have an opening for a part-time casual career coach based in Chicago, IL to support our relocation and outplacement solutions. With relocation, we support employees and their spouses/families as they acclimate to new cities and assist spouses/partners with finding employment. With outplacement, we work with employees receiving our outplacement services in finding new career opportunities. The Coach works in a 1:1 capacity with employees of our client companies who are relocating to the region or are searching for work as part of an outplacement in the area. The Coach uses IMPACT Group's technology and coaching methodology and also supports the spouse or partner of the relocating employee with job search support. This is a part-time, casual (hours vary as available) and remote position, approximately 15-20 hours per week (no guaranteed hours). Hourly rate range in IL is $35-$42/hour, depending on experience and qualifications. Benefits include potential 401k eligibility based on hours worked and part-time paid sick leave per state law. Title: Training Coordinator Location: Los Angeles United States Work Location: Los Angeles, CA, USA Onsite or Remote: Fixed Hybrid Work Schedule: Flexible hybrid shifts, Monday-Friday, 8am-5pm Salary Range: $29.17 - 56.37 Hourly Employment Type: 2 - Staff: Career Duration: Indefinite Job #: 31386 Job Description: Primary Duties and Responsibilities Press space or enter keys to toggle section visibility The Semel Institute for Neuroscience and Human Behavior is seeking to hire a Training Coordinator to join the UCLA Integrated Substance Use and Addiction Program (ISAP). ISAP is a nationally recognized program conducting research, delivering training, and advancing evidence-based practices in substance use and addiction treatment. You will provide both programmatic and research support, contributing to research dissemination, technology transfer initiatives, and evaluation activities for large-scale federally funded projects, including Pacific Southwest Addiction Technology Transfer Center.
